Paul Eagler
Paul Eagler was an American cinematographer and photographer (1890–1961). He was born at Newman and died at Sherman Oaks.
Also recorded as Paul E. Eagler.
Identity
Paul Eagler is recorded as having received Academy Award for Best Special Effects. Paul Eagler is recorded with the citizenship of United States. Paul Eagler is recorded as cinematographer and photographer.
